Description

Shipwrecks of the Outer Banks is a stunning map illustrating more than 1,550 shipwrecks of the Atlantic Coast from Cape Henry, Virginia to Cape Fear, North Carolina.

The shipwrecks are clearly marked atop beautiful bathymetric and coastal detail. Each wreck site is symbolized to define the class, type and name of vessel accompanied by the date of sinking. Icons also indicate whether a ship was lost due to conflict or natural causes.

Locations of lifesaving stations and lighthouses, along with navigational beacons are also marked. Bathymetric and coastal features are clearly labeled. Captions and drawings are used to highlight unique historical events.

Map is printed on premium quality paper stock, laminated, rolled, and packaged in a clear plastic sleeve.

Net proceeds from the sale of this map go to support the nonprofit mission of the National Geographic Society.
  • Sheet Size = 28 x 36
  • Scale = 1:447,500
